| 注册
请输入搜索内容

热门搜索

Java Linux MySQL PHP JavaScript Hibernate jQuery Nginx
aizn7337
10年前发布

java 一个简单的无需第三方包的获取网页内容的代码

直接用 Java 自带的包搞定,无需其他第三方jar包

[Java]代码

public static String fetch_url(String url) throws IOException {        BufferedReader bis = null;        InputStream is = null;        try {            URLConnection connection = new URL(url).openConnection();            is = connection.getInputStream();            // warning of UTF-8 data            bis = new BufferedReader(new InputStreamReader(is, "UTF-8"));            String line = null;            StringBuffer result = new StringBuffer();            while ((line = bis.readLine()) != null) {                result.append(line);            }            return result.toString();        } finally {            if (bis != null) {                try {                    bis.close();                } catch (IOException e) {                    e.printStackTrace();                }            }            if (is != null) {                try {                    is.close();                } catch (IOException e) {                    e.printStackTrace();                }            }        }    }